1614 American Proverbs / Page 74
- 731. He that shows a passion tells his enemy where he may hit him.
 - 732. He that swims in sin will sink in sorrow.
 - 733. He that takes the devil into his boat must carry him over the sound.
 - 734. He that will eat the kernel must crack the nut.
 - 735. He that would make a fool of himself will find many to help him.
 - 736. He travels fastest who travels alone.
 - 737. He who asks more of a friend than he can bestow deserves to be refused.
 - 738. He who associates with dogs learns to pant.
 - 739. He who boasts of his descent is like a potato: the best part is underground.
 - 740. He who can take advice is sometimes superior to those who give it.
